Day 1 — hardware lab access. Contractors: report to the Kestrel Wing desk first. Collect a visitor lanyard; no lanyard, no lab. Lab L3 door reader will not accept contractor badges until IT provisioning clears, usually by noon. Escort required at all times near the test benches. Until your badge activates, enter through the side door using the code below.

turnstile pass: bdg-YEOZLM-79341408

The Gatefold internal API gateway enforces per-service quotas. During incidents, throttling can block remediation traffic. Break-glass disables rate limiting gateway-wide for 30 minutes, fully audited via the Lanterby log sink. Use only when standard quota bumps fail. Two approvers required; the on-duty reviewer must confirm scope in the incident channel first. Break-glass access requires unlocking the Gatefold override console, which is sealed behind a recovery passphrase. That passphrase is recorded directly below.

vault phrase of yaguf-hahaf = druath-holix

16:05 — The Quarrel metrics-aggregation sidecar began dropping samples after the Brindlewood cluster upgrade, which is why customer dashboards showed flat lines rather than outages. Support: no customer data was lost; only the visualization pipeline was affected, and backfilled charts should render correctly within the hour. We traced the fault to a buffer-size mismatch introduced in the sidecar's config loader, patched it, and canaried for thirty minutes before the full rollout. The fixed sidecar release is recorded below.

build token for kaduf-fajog: htk14_defebc173dacf1